Industrial Food Cutting Machines Market Overview

An industrial food cutting machines are equipment used to process large quantities of food items effectively and efficiently. Food cutting machines are widely used for slicing food into appropriate shapes in large scale food industries. Fruits and vegetables, fish, meat, and seafood among others are sliced into strips and cubes according to the requirements using these machines including food dicers, food shredders, food slicers, and more. These machines are widely used for their hygienic and easy to clean operations. The goods processed by these machines are shipped to various places like grocery stores and restaurants for consumer consumption. These machines are used to make sure that processed food has consistent portioning and sizing, which results in maintenance of uniform quality and quality of processed food item.

Industrial Food Cutting Machines Market Drivers

  • Rising Demand for Convenience Foods:The global surge in ready-to-eat (RTE) meals and pre-packaged snacks requires high-volume, uniform cutting that only industrial-grade slicers and dicers can provide.

  • Labor Scarcity and Rising Costs:Manufacturers are accelerating their adoption of the Industrial Food Cutting Machines Market solutions to mitigate the impact of rising wages and a shrinking manual workforce in developed nations.

  • Technological Integration (AI & IoT):In 2026, the deployment of AI-enabled vision systems allows machines to adjust cutting parameters in milliseconds, significantly improving yield and reducing material waste.

  • Strict Hygiene & Safety Standards:Modern regulatory mandates (such as FSMA and HACCP) drive the demand for machines with antimicrobial surfaces and "easy-clean" modular designs.

Industrial Food Cutting Machines Market Restraints

The major factor restraining the growth of industrial food cutting machines is high capital expenditure required to invest in them including food dicers, grinders, and slicers. Moreover, a high level of maintenance is also required to check the efficient functioning of these machines. Additionally, the growing requirement for skilled labor to operate food cutting machines further adds to the cost of these machines, thereby restraining the adoption of the machines in small and mid-ranged industries.

  • High Initial Capital Expenditure (CAPEX):The substantial cost of advanced automated lines—often exceeding $500,000 for integrated systems—remains a barrier for small and medium-sized enterprises (SMEs).

  • Maintenance and Technical Complexity:Sophisticated machines require specialized technicians for repair and software updates, adding to the long-term total cost of ownership (TCO).

  • Raw Material Price Volatility:Fluctuations in the price of high-grade stainless steel and specialized alloys used for industrial blades impact the profit margins of equipment manufacturers.

  • Secondary Market Competition:The increasing availability of high-quality refurbished machines provides a cost-effective alternative that siphons demand away from new unit sales.

Industrial Food Cutting Machines Market Opportunities

The integration of ultrasonic technology with industrial food cutting equipment is expected to present significant opportunities for market growth during the forecast period. The integration of ultrasonic technology with food cutting equipment is expected to provide clean, high-quality, and frictionless cutting without changing the texture and consistency of food products. Moreover, ultrasonic cutting blades consists of a low friction cutting surface that inhibits food from sticking to the blades. Thus, the incorporation of ultrasonic technology into these machines lowers down its downtime, hence emerging as one of many industrial food cutting machines market opportunities that drive market expansion during the forecast period.

  • Ultrasonic Cutting Innovations:There is a significant high-margin opportunity in ultrasonic cutting for delicate items like protein bars and layered confectionery, where traditional blades would cause product deformation.

  • Emerging Market Expansion:Rapid urbanization in India, Southeast Asia, and Africa is creating a massive new frontier for mid-range, modular cutting solutions tailored to local dietary staples.

  • Sustainability & "Green" Processing:Equipment that minimizes water usage and energy consumption is becoming a top priority for global food brands seeking to meet ESG goals.

  • Customization for Plant-Based Proteins:The unique textures of meat analogs (mycoprotein, soy, etc.) require specialized cutting heads, representing a niche but rapidly expanding market.
